Price of Gold Risen By Rs 900 Per Tola in Nepalese Market Today; Silver Up By Rs 5
The price of gold has surged by Rs. 900 in the domestic market today.
According to the official website of the Federation of Nepal Gold and Silver Dealers' Association, fine gold is being traded today at Rs. 112,500 per tola. Yesterday, the rate was maintained at Rs. 111,600 per tola. Meanwhile, Tejabi gold is being traded at Rs. 111,950 today. In contrast, the rate was maintained yesterday at Rs. 111,050 per tola.
On the sideline, silver has gained Rs. 5 per tola. The lustrous white metal is being traded in the local market today at Rs. 1,420 per tola, compared to yesterday's closing rate of Rs. 1,415 per tola.
The current rate of gold in the international market has reached USD $1,960.80 while silver is being traded at $23.57 per ounce.
